Is Athens more expensive than Accra to visit?
Comparing taxi prices, a ride in Athens costs an average of 3.43 GBP pounds, 135% more expensive than Accra, with a fare of 1.46 GBP pounds,
while train tickets cost 51% more in Athens: 1.03 GBP pounds against 0.68 GBP pounds in Accra.
Comparing the price of a meal, they range from 12.85 GBP euros in Athens, 266% more than the 3.51 GBP euros in Accra.
The price of a coffee is approximately 42% more expensive in Athens, with an average of 2.93 GBP euros, while in Accra the coffee costs 2.06 GBP.

What is the weather like in Athens compared to Accra?
The average temperature in Accra is 31.33 degrees in summer, with precipitation around 1.6 mm ,Athens's temperatures reach 35.31 during the hot season, with 5.3 average of rain rate . In winter, however, weather indicators show around 2.15 degrees in Athens, compared to the 22.46 average degrees reported in Accra. During the winter period, Accra can register 4.6 mm precipitation, while Athens have an average of 9.0 mm rain level.
